diff options
author | james | 2002-04-30 20:30:41 +0000 |
---|---|---|
committer | james | 2002-04-30 20:30:41 +0000 |
commit | 3f5214faa54ef45fd78f649667ef1b935e27b1ad (patch) | |
tree | cf42687f7534242a5f385eb481fe4e28517338c7 | |
parent | c6818524985fde4d5508aa716955f6a963cc248c (diff) | |
download | eclipse.platform.team-3f5214faa54ef45fd78f649667ef1b935e27b1ad.tar.gz eclipse.platform.team-3f5214faa54ef45fd78f649667ef1b935e27b1ad.tar.xz eclipse.platform.team-3f5214faa54ef45fd78f649667ef1b935e27b1ad.zip |
2: Opening repository resources doesn't honor type (1GE6I1Q)
-rw-r--r-- | bundles/org.eclipse.team.cvs.ui/src/org/eclipse/team/internal/ccvs/ui/actions/OpenRemoteFileAction.java | 13 |
1 files changed, 8 insertions, 5 deletions
diff --git a/bundles/org.eclipse.team.cvs.ui/src/org/eclipse/team/internal/ccvs/ui/actions/OpenRemoteFileAction.java b/bundles/org.eclipse.team.cvs.ui/src/org/eclipse/team/internal/ccvs/ui/actions/OpenRemoteFileAction.java index e259da778..31bbbe342 100644 --- a/bundles/org.eclipse.team.cvs.ui/src/org/eclipse/team/internal/ccvs/ui/actions/OpenRemoteFileAction.java +++ b/bundles/org.eclipse.team.cvs.ui/src/org/eclipse/team/internal/ccvs/ui/actions/OpenRemoteFileAction.java @@ -22,6 +22,9 @@ import org.eclipse.team.internal.ccvs.ui.CVSUIPlugin; import org.eclipse.team.internal.ccvs.ui.Policy; import org.eclipse.team.internal.ccvs.ui.RemoteFileEditorInput; import org.eclipse.team.ui.actions.TeamAction; +import org.eclipse.ui.IEditorDescriptor; +import org.eclipse.ui.IEditorRegistry; +import org.eclipse.ui.IWorkbench; import org.eclipse.ui.IWorkbenchPage; import org.eclipse.ui.PartInitException; @@ -67,7 +70,7 @@ public class OpenRemoteFileAction extends TeamAction { public void run(IAction action) { run(new IRunnableWithProgress() { public void run(IProgressMonitor monitor) throws InvocationTargetException { - IWorkbenchPage page = CVSUIPlugin.getPlugin().getWorkbench().getActiveWorkbenchWindow().getActivePage(); +/* IWorkbenchPage page = CVSUIPlugin.getPlugin().getWorkbench().getActiveWorkbenchWindow().getActivePage(); ICVSRemoteFile[] files = getSelectedRemoteFiles(); for (int i = 0; i < files.length; i++) { try { @@ -75,9 +78,9 @@ public class OpenRemoteFileAction extends TeamAction { } catch (PartInitException e) { throw new InvocationTargetException(e); } - } + }*/ -/* IWorkbench workbench = CVSUIPlugin.getPlugin().getWorkbench(); + IWorkbench workbench = CVSUIPlugin.getPlugin().getWorkbench(); IEditorRegistry registry = workbench.getEditorRegistry(); IWorkbenchPage page = workbench.getActiveWorkbenchWindow().getActivePage(); ICVSRemoteFile[] files = getSelectedRemoteFiles(); @@ -87,7 +90,7 @@ public class OpenRemoteFileAction extends TeamAction { IEditorDescriptor descriptor = registry.getDefaultEditor(filename); String id; if (descriptor == null) { - id = "org.eclipse.ui.DefaultTextEditor"; + id = "org.eclipse.ui.DefaultTextEditor"; //$NON-NLS-1$ } else { id = descriptor.getId(); } @@ -96,7 +99,7 @@ public class OpenRemoteFileAction extends TeamAction { } catch (PartInitException e) { throw new InvocationTargetException(e); } - }*/ + } } }, Policy.bind("OpenRemoteFileAction.open"), this.PROGRESS_BUSYCURSOR); //$NON-NLS-1$ } |